True, the Electoral College was put in place way back in the late 1700's and is outdated now - as it has been for at least 150 years.
However, it is part of the Constitution and thus would take a Constitutional Amendment to remove it. I really do not see any Congress and a President all in agreement in this amendment at the same time. It would then have to be ratified by 3/4 of the states which would take more than one President's term.
